We're talking about a shop here, a retailer, not a developer ... anyway:

 

Nobody seems to be concerned about a shop going bankrupt with the consequence of their servers getting shut down forever. To 'insure' ourselves against this risk we backup downloads even if we are guaranteed an unlimited no. of free downloads for the rest of our lives.

 

It's the same 'insurance' that can keep us from getting charged for re-downloads from the other kind of shops.

 

Back up your downloads every time, in any case, from any shop. There's more than just one good reason for it ...

Carenado entitles you through their website to only 3 downloads and then you have to re-purchase the entire product again, even backups can fail, get lost, or stolen (there are plenty of stupid thieves out there). However I think a limited number of downloads instead of a time lapse is better called for as it allows you to take advantage of the situation if you have a serious problem 1 year down the road or so.

Carenado entitles you through their website to only 3 downloads and then you have to re-purchase the entire product again

I don't mind this too much. This at least makes it quite clear that if you're downloading it for the 3rd time, you'd better back up the copy you've just downloaded safely. With the other site, I was never warned, and only had to redownload when my external hard-drive with X-Plane on and the installers died.

 

Lesson learned :-)
